Ancient Village or Settlement in Sicily. Three megalithic huts remain, one stone circle, one large stone circle (56 meters diameter) one rectangular enclosure: the site is encircled by remains of a megalithic wall.

The local arid soil and scrubland make it difficult to recognise some of the limestone remains. There are several megalithic sites on the island of Lampedusa, this one is one of the most interesting. The European megalithic culture reached its most extreme South point in this tiny South Mediterranean island.

Some of the most interesting megalithic structures that can be found on the island of Lampedusa are the remains of prehistoric circular ditches and henges. The poor conditions of the remains makes it difficult to recognize them: a trained eye, help from satellite imagery and computer graphics were needed to discover them.
No example of similar structures are reported anywhere else in the whole Mediterranean Sea while, on the contrary there are several in the continental Europe making those in Lampedusa something very interesting and unique.
